Vessels that carry passengers and/or vehicles over a body of water Generally steam or diesel-powered, ferryboats may also be hovercraft, hydrofoil, and other high-speed vessels The vessel is limited in its use to the carriage of deck passengers or vehicles or both, operates on a short run on a frequent schedule between two points over the most direct water routes other than in ocean or coastwise service, and is offered as a public service of a type normally attributed to a bridge or tunnel
